What is an Air Compressor?
An air compressor is a gadget that transforms power (from an electric motor, a gasoline engine, or a diesel motor) into possible energy stored in pressurized air. This stored air can be used for various applications, consisting of pneumatic tools, inflation, and spraying.

When acquiring an air compressor, there are several functions and specifications that a person should consider:

Pressure Output: Measured in PSI (pounds per square inch), this suggests the quantity of pressure the compressor can output. Higher pressure is essential for tools that need it, such as nail guns or spray painters.

CFM Rating: The CFM (cubic feet per minute) rating shows how much air the compressor can provide. Greater CFM is vital for running more tools concurrently or for tools needing more air.

Tank Size: The size of the tank, measured in gallons, determines how much air can be saved. A bigger tank allows for extended usage without the compressor continuously cycling.

Source of power: Compressors can be powered by electrical power, gasoline, or diesel. Electric compressors are normally quieter and need less maintenance, while gas and diesel designs provide more mobility for outside use.

Sound Level: If sound is an issue, consider designs designed for quieter operation, such as scroll or diaphragm compressors.

Portability: For users who need to move the compressor frequently, Kolbenkompressor Kaufen a light-weight and portable unit is a good idea. Try to find designs with wheels for easier transport.

Maintenance Requirements: Some compressors need more maintenance than others. Oil-lubricated designs will require regular oil modifications, whereas oil-free models are normally easier to maintain.

Frequently Asked Questions About Air Compressors1. What is the very best air compressor for home usage?
The best air compressor for home use depends upon your specific requirements. For basic home applications, a small, portable electric compressor with a CFM of 2.0-3.0 and a pressure output of around 90-100 PSI is typically adequate.
2. Can I use my air compressor for paint sprayers?
Yes, many paint sprayers need an air compressor to work. Make sure that the compressor has an enough CFM rating and PSI output for your sprayer design.
3. Should I get an oil-lubricated or an oil-free air compressor?
Oil-lubricated compressors are generally more resilient and fit for heavy-duty tasks, while oil-free compressors need less maintenance and are perfect for lighter jobs.
4. How do I keep my air compressor?
Routine maintenance usually consists of inspecting oil levels (for oil-lubricated models), draining condensation from the tank, cleaning or changing filters, and ensuring all connections are tight.
